About John Deere
John Deere designs and manufactures agricultural, construction, and forestry equipment, engines, and turf/golf machinery, along with precision agriculture software and connected services. It sells machines, parts, and subscriptions through a worldwide dealer network and offers customer financing via John Deere Financial. Founded in 1837 and headquartered in Moline, Illinois, the company is publicly traded on the NYSE (ticker: DE).
